Ops Section North Star Metric Review Follow Up
Goals
By the next review we should:
- Have all NSM defined in the handbook
- Ensure all groups have an in-progress instrumentation issue
References
Prepare for Next Review
-
Create an Ops Section NSM review prep issue template - @kencjohnston
Have all NSM defined in the handbook
Exact location TBD. Let's discuss in the issue and come up with proposed locations.
-
Ops Section - @kencjohnston - Location Link - www-gitlab-com!49553 (merged) -
Verify:CI - @thaoyeager - Location Link - MR -
Verify:Testing - @jheimbuck_gl - Location Link - MR -
Verify:Runner - @DarrenEastman - Location Link - MR Doesn't this handbook page already have a starting point for metrics? -
Package - @trizzi - Location Link - MR -
Release:Progressive Delivery - @ogolowinski - Location Link - www-gitlab-com!46605 (merged) -
Release:Release Management - @jmeshell - Location Link - www-gitlab-com!46605 (merged) -
Configure - @nagyv-gitlab - Location Link - MR -
Monitor:APM - @dhershkovitch - Location Link - www-gitlab-com!47742 (merged) -
Monitor:Health - @sarahwaldner - Location Link - MR
Document Instrumentation Status in Handbook (Nice to Have)
-
Ops Section - @kencjohnston - MR -
Verify:CI - @thaoyeager - MR -
Verify:Testing - @jheimbuck_gl - MR -
Verify:Runner - @DarrenEastman - MR -
Package - @trizzi - LocationMR -
Release:Progressive Delivery - @ogolowinski - MR -
Release:Release Management - @jmeshell - MR -
Configure - @nagyv-gitlab - MR -
Monitor:APM - @dhershkovitch - MR -
Monitor:Health - @sarahwaldner - MR
Ensure all groups have In Progress Instrumentation Issues
Some groups are already instrumented, but should still have next iteration instrumentation issues. These issues should be added where we define the NSM in the handbook.
-
Ops Section - @kencjohnston - NA -
Verify:CI - @thaoyeager - MR -
Verify:Testing - @jheimbuck_gl - gitlab-org/gitlab#213287 (closed) -
Verify:Runner - @DarrenEastman - @kencjohnston Link to active issue to add the CI minutes consumption metric to Periscope. https://gitlab.com/gitlab-data/analytics/-/issues/1431 -
Package - @trizzi - Issue: gitlab-org/gitlab#205578 (closed) MR: n/a -
Release:Progressive Delivery - @ogolowinski - MR -
Release:Release Management - @jmeshell - https://gitlab.com/gitlab-data/analytics/-/issues/4461 -
Configure - @nagyv-gitlab - MR -
Monitor:APM - @dhershkovitch - MR -
Monitor:Health - @sarahwaldner - gitlab-org/gitlab#213894 (closed)
Build Pirate Funnel (Nice to Have)
I don't know a great artifact for representing this funnel. Maybe it is a mermaid diagram in the handbook?
-
Ops Section - @kencjohnston - MR -
Verify:CI - @thaoyeager - MR -
Verify:Testing - @jheimbuck_gl - MR -
Verify:Runner - @DarrenEastman - MR @kencjohnston not sure about generating a funnel for Runner that's separate from CI is an enabler? -
Package - @trizzi - MR -
Release:Progressive Delivery - @ogolowinski - www-gitlab-com!46605 (merged) -
Release:Release Management - @jmeshell - www-gitlab-com!46605 (merged) -
Configure - @nagyv-gitlab - MR -
Monitor:APM - @dhershkovitch - MR -
Monitor:Health - @sarahwaldner - www-gitlab-com!49224 (closed)
Edited by Thao Yeager